Coming home to the 3rd annual Alumni Reunion

Around 55 graduates returned to MODUL University for the 3rd annual MU Alumni Reunion on a sunny September 3rd. Alumni from all cohorts as well as staff and faculty members attended the MODUL Career-organized event for excellent food and drinks from CateringKultur in convivial atmosphere with music provided by DJ Steve Nick. Keeping in step with the internationality of MODUL University, alumni from Austria, Romania, Bulgaria, Germany, UK, Italy, Ukraine, Columbia, Mexico, and Cyprus made the journey back.

Our graduates were happy to meet their former colleagues again to reminisce about their student days and catch up on developments since graduation. The event is intended for alumni to both revisit the university and reconnect with familiar faces, and to network and facilitate potential new business partnerships.

The reunion was also a great opportunity for a current student and recent graduate to promote their start ups. Rochel Boychev-Sarikov, BBA ’15, has been in charge of Rori’s Finest Sweets, a specialty bakery in Vienna’s 5th district, since 2011 and has recently opened the doors of a second boutique shop in the heart of Vienna. Displaying his cake-making talents, his mouthwatering raspberry mousse creation sated everyone’s sweet tooth at the reunion.

Andrei Gabriel Badila opened up a luxury chocolate shop in the prestigious Marriott Hotel as a franchise of the Patibon chocolaterie, and provided a small gift to the guests as a thank you for joining us at this year’s reunion. For the way home!
